an AI agent with a crypto wallet needs a spending policy, not a better prompt

Most AI wallet demos focus on whether an agent can swap, bridge, stake and rebalance on its own.

That is the easy part.

The hard part is what happens when the agent reads a poisoned webpage, misunderstands a token, retries a failed transaction or follows an instruction that was never meant to control money.

A normal wallet asks for approval one transaction at a time. An agent wallet probably needs policy before execution.

It should know the maximum value it can move each day.

It should have an allowlist of chains and contracts.

Slippage, gas, bridges and token approvals should have hard limits.

Some actions should always require a human signature.

Every active permission should have one immediate kill switch.

The agent should also show a plain language receipt before acting. What it saw. What assumption it made. What it plans to spend. What would make it stop.

Prompts are not a security boundary. A convincing website can change what a model believes. The wallet policy has to stay outside the model and fail closed.

The useful question is not whether AI can manage a wallet. It is how much authority it should receive before it has earned any trust.
